Meatballs in a slow cooker with caramelized onions and melted Gruyère, capturing all the flavors of French onion dip. It's rich, comforting, and requires minimal effort.

Ingredients
serves 4- 26 oz bag frozen beef meatballs
- 1 large yellow onion (peeled and thinly sliced)
- 2 cans (10.5 oz each) condensed French onion soup (we like Campbells brand)
- 1 cup shredded gruyere cheese (we prefer to shred our own (better melt-ability))
